A Leaderboard where, instead of your single best ever time, it is the average of your best 3 times. The more I think about it, the more it sounds fun.

1. Local riders get more incentive, more reward and a better experience for riding their local segments.

2. Once you've got the KOM for a segment, it can be hard to motivate going back. Strava could be more enjoyable if it gave me a bit more carrot to get the bike out and, with this, I have to do the segment 3 times. That sounds like a great challenge to motivative me.

3. It stops the Tour of Britain, or other suitably quick TT riders and/or other race, from speeding through one time and taking your precious KOM.

4. It means it will be much more competitive to take a KOM. Say, on a good day, I can beat the current KOM by a few seconds; I will have to do that 2 more times with this Leaderboard to take the KOM. That makes things really interesting.
